PRO BONO COUNSELING PROJECT INC, founded in 1991, is a small nonprofit in the Crime & Legal sector that reported $847K in total revenue in fiscal year 2022. Revenue decreased 15% compared to the prior year. Expenses of $1.4M exceeded revenue, resulting in a 62% operating deficit.

Mission

TO ENSURE THAT MARYLANDERS WITH LIMITED RESOURCES REQUESTING MENTAL HEALTH CARE ARE PROVIDED ACCESS TO VOLUNTEER LICENSED MENTAL HEALTH PROFESSIONALS AND OTHER NECESSARY SUPPORTIVE SERVICES.
